Job summary
Community Hospice is a registered charity based in Abbey Wood, London providing specialist palliative care to local people and their families. We employ over 180 staff and are supported by around 500 volunteers.
Having recently finalised our new five-year strategy, we have embedded our commitment to empowering our people into our plan and have an excellent reputation for valuing and developing our staff, prioritising the wellbeing of our staff and ensuring we embed equity, diversity and inclusion in all that we do.
Working within the People Team and reporting directly to the Head of People, the position of People Partner offers an excellent opportunity to an experienced Generalist to join the team that provides comprehensive operational People (Human Resources) advice and guidance to managers and employees within the organisation.
A member of the CIPD, with previous management and operational experience in People Services, you will be able to demonstrate up to date employment law knowledge and have an in depth experience of managing complex employee relations issues, including grievance, discipline, capability and absence management. You should be a flexible team player and be willing to share your knowledge with less experienced members of the People Team. Good knowledge and experience of HRIS would be advantageous.
A good communicator both written and verbally, you will have excellent influencing skills and be used to working with stakeholders to achieve positive outcomes.
Main duties of the job
The post holder is responsible for the safe and effective provision of comprehensive People services to designated Clinical / Non-clinical units within the Hospice.
Develop highly effective relationships within designated areas, maintaining a real understanding of their challenges. Contribute fully to the development and implementation of operational and strategic decisions to achieve objectives contained within the Hospices vision and underpinning strategy.
Responsible for advising and supporting managers on delivering effective human resource management and for ensuring that best HR practice is delivered at all times, promoting a positive culture of inclusion and addressing conduct and performance issues in a timely and professional manner.
To provide operational human resources advice and guidance to managers and other employees within the Hospice including responsibility for specific tasks and projects which will include preparation of reports and statistics.
To lead on recruitment and selection process, including advising appointing managers on current recruitment legislation and organisational processes and procedures.
To develop and deliver training and development interventions linked to identified needs.
To be responsible for ensuring all People Policies and Procedures are reflective of current legislation and organisational culture, making proposals to policies which impact across the organisation.
About us
Community Hospice provides community, hospital and inpatient specialist palliative and supportive care to people with life limiting illnesses and their families within the London boroughs of Greenwich and Bexley.
